About Public Health Nurse-Home Visitation

  JOB REQUIREMENTS: Bright Family Beginnings Provide screenings virtuallyand via home visits to women and their families eligible forevidence-based programs via the Family Foundations state grant Carry amaximum caseload of up to 25 families as defined by model program(s)Assist families in establishing goals and outcomes with educationalsupports Educate and provide guidance to parents on implementation ofproper developmental activities for their children Identify populationsnegatively affected by events and crisis and the conditions, systems,and structures that support these outcomes Refer clients to medical careand other community services Adhere to the nursing process and thefidelity of model program(s) Develop and maintain cooperative workingrelationships with first responder agencies, local community partners,and stakeholders Nursing Services Perform initial intake assessment andconduct appropriate health screenings for clients Aid in the assessment,coordination, planning, and evaluation of care plans and treatment goalsResearch and refer clients for additional medical care and communityservices and resources as needed Assist clients in enrolling in stateassistance programs Perform pregnancy testing, counseling, referral, andeducation Perform contraception counseling and management Prepare andadminister oral and parenteral medications for treatment of substanceuse disorders, sexually transmitted infections (STIs), and contraceptionmanagement, while abiding by the rights of medication administrationPerform a variety of other clinic services including but not limited toimmunization administration, genetic testing, childhood lead screenings,tuberculosis screenings, and family planning/reproductive health visitsAdhere to the nursing process and the fidelity of model program(s)Ensure adherence and compliance to the policies and procedures of thefederal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A)regarding protected health information Health Promotion and CommunityHealth Improvement Initiatives Provide education and community awarenesson behalf of Kenosha County Public Health while networking with otherpublic and private community groups, coalitions, and organizations(i.e., health related agencies, courts, schools, etc.) Participate inthe planning, development, and implementation of public health policies,procedures, programs, and services Collaborate with other public healthprograms and community organizations to strategically develop collectiveimpact strategies Participate in off-site mobile health missions in avariety of capacities Assist with identifying, developing, and advancingpublic health interventions to improve social determinants of health andhealth equity in our community Provide gender-inclusive sexual andreproductive health care services to the community through education,disease prevention interventions, and anticipatory guidance counselingParticipate in the prevention of STIs, HIV, and other communicablediseases through one-on-one counseling, group education, and communityoutreach Collaborate with other teams to provide education on theCommunity Health Improvement Plan (CHIP) and Strategic Plan DataCollection, Analysis, and Reporting Utilize various informationtechnology systems, including electronic medical records, internetdatabases, spreadsheets, and word processing programs, to collect dataand maintain a consistent database of client information and sessionnotes Provide analyzed statistical data at the county, state, andfederal level to meet reporting requirements for public health programsParticipate in ongoing community assessment which includes regular andsystematic collection, assembly, and analysis of community healthstatistics to identify community health needs and emerging trendsKenosha County is committed to Equity, Diversity and Inclusion and is anEqual Opportunity Employer. \ **** OTHER EXPERIENCE ANDQUALIFICATIONS: Experience At least one year of nursing experiencepreferred Success Factors Knowledge of: Principles and practices ofprofessional nursing Health promotion and health prevention Populationhealth practices and community health improvement Health equity, racialequity, and the social determinants of health Mental health conditionsand treatment options Health education behavior change theories and useSkill in: Critical thinking, systems thinking, analysis, andproblem-solving Time management and prioritization Oral and writtencommunication Use of Microsoft Office, including Word, Excel, Outlook,and PowerPoint; basic internet Ability to: Work independently, makingnursing decisions that are within the scope of practice Effectivelyinteract with persons from diverse cultural, socioeconomic, educational,racial, ethnic, and professional backgrounds, and persons of all ages,gender identities, sexual orientations, and lifestyles Effectively workin a team environment that promotes customer satisfaction as well asindependently to meet deadlines Remain professional and courteous,especially in high pressure situations Effectively plan, organize, andmanage competing priorities and challenges under pressure Engage,establish, and maintain collaborative partnerships withmulti-cultural/multi-disciplinary staff, management, community partners,and the public Maintain confidentiality and serve the public withhonesty and integrity ***** APPLICATION INSTRUCTIONS: Apply Online:www.kenoshacounty.org/jobs Other: To see the complete job descriptionand to apply for this position, please visit our website,www.kenoshacounty.org/jobs, and click the \"View Open Jobs\" button.Must be submitted no later than Wednesday, January 31, 2024.
